What is the country code for Turkey?
+90 is the international code for the whole of Türkiye — both halves of Istanbul included. Add your exit code and +90 routes the call into the Turkish network, whether you're ringing a European-side office on 212 or an Asian-side one on 216.
Code +90 was assigned to Turkey by the ITU under the E.164 plan. The “+” means “dial your local international exit code”; on a mobile, press and hold 0 to type it.

Turkey phone number format explained
Turkey keeps it tidy: every number is exactly 10 digits after +90 — 12 in full international form. Domestically you prepend a 0 trunk prefix (0 212…, 0 532…) and always strip it abroad. The one wrinkle is Istanbul, where the same physical city splits across two area codes by continent.

Turkey area codes — major cities
Drop the local leading 0 when calling from abroad.
| City | Region | Area code |
|---|---|---|
| Istanbul (European) | Istanbul | 212 |
| Istanbul (Asian) | Istanbul | 216 |
| Ankara | Ankara | 312 |
| Izmir | İzmir | 232 |
| Bursa | Bursa | 224 |
| Antalya | Antalya | 242 |
| Adana | Adana | 322 |
| Konya | Konya | 332 |
| Gaziantep | Gaziantep | 342 |
| Kayseri | Kayseri | 352 |
| Mersin | Mersin | 324 |
| Trabzon | Trabzon | 462 |
Turkey mobile network prefixes
The prefix after +90 tells you which network issued the SIM — though number portability means it no longer guarantees the operator.
Turkcell
530–539, 561 — largest national operator.
Vodafone Turkey
540–549 — major nationwide operator.
Türk Telekom (Mobil)
500–509, 512, 551–559 — incumbent operator's mobile arm.
Turkey time zone
Since 2016 Turkey has stayed on permanent Turkey Time (UTC+3), having abolished the clock change — so unlike its European trading partners, it never springs forward or falls back.
early-to-mid afternoon in Türkiye (2pm–5pm) lands in the US morning and the European afternoon. Watch the gap to Germany and the UK — because Türkiye stays fixed while they observe DST, that offset widens by an hour each summer.

Common mistakes when calling Turkey
Almost every failed international call is a formatting issue, not a network issue.
Mixing up Istanbul's two halves: 212 is the European side and 216 the Asian
dial the wrong one and you reach a completely different line across the Bosphorus.
Assuming Turkey shifts for DST: it dropped daylight saving in 2016, so your summer time difference to Germany or the UK is an hour bigger than you'd expect

Keeping the leading 0: drop it
dial +90 212, not +90 0212.
Adding an area code to a mobile: 5XX numbers are national
never prefix 212, 216 or any city code.
Dialing +90 with no exit code, or the wrong one: from the US use 011 first; from the UK and Europe use 00

Turkey +90 — FAQ
Why does Istanbul have two area codes?expand_more
The city spans two continents: 212 covers the European side and 216 the Asian, so the code tells you which bank of the Bosphorus a landline sits on.
Which Istanbul code should I use — 212 or 216?expand_more
Use the one matching the line's physical location; they aren't interchangeable, and dialing the wrong one reaches a different number.
Does the Bosphorus split affect mobiles?expand_more
No — Turkish mobiles all start 5 (05XX) and are non-geographic, so the 212/216 distinction applies only to landlines.
Does Turkey observe daylight saving?expand_more
No — it abolished the clock change in 2016 and stays on UTC+3 year-round, so summer time differences to Germany and the UK grow by an hour.
How do I call a Turkish mobile from abroad?expand_more
Add your exit code, then 90, then the 5XX number without its leading 0 — e.g. 011 90 532 123 4567 from the US.
Can I tell the operator from a 5XX prefix?expand_more
Roughly — 530s tend to be Turkcell, 540s Vodafone, 500s/550s Türk Telekom — but portability makes it unreliable.
What are the other main city codes?expand_more
Ankara 312, Izmir 232, Bursa 224 and Antalya 242, all three digits like Istanbul's pair.
